I was there and like a typical Barretts mix sale most all went very cheap. So what else is new? That is why some people put reserves on their horses to protect them. And you can tell those who just wanted to move them along no matter what. I always considered this and the Oct. Mix a CULL sale.....never expecting much.
I saw lots of nice looking horses go cheap....if the horse didn't have the "whole package"....sire power, female pedigree, SIZE....near perfect conformation. People just were not interested. Why should they be when they can go else where or wait for a better sale. _________________ I try not to listen to the voices in my head.
